Performance and Attribution Analyst

Position Overview:

This role is responsible for the calculation and review of Acadian performance, attribution and composite information disseminated throughout the organization and used in external marketing materials.

The Performance and Attribution Analyst will work closely with the Marketing and Client Service team. This is one of the key people in the organization charged with understanding composite performance calculation and the GIPS Guidelines for performance presentation. The role reports to the Head of the Performance and Attribution team. The ideal candidate will have great attention to detail, strong background in performance calculation and accounting, excellent analytical, project management and communication skills.

Responsibilities:

Ensure prompt, accurate calculation and reporting for all composites, as well as other performance-related data for a variety of purposes. Specific responsibilities include:
  •  Update/review creation of standard composites on a monthly and quarterly basis
  • Track new clients and adjust composite universe as appropriate
  • Write and/or review composite commentary and compile summary reports
  • Run and analyze StatPro and BARRA attributions; provide detailed (excel) attribution analysis internally/externally as requested
  • Monitor GIPS standards and oversee ongoing review with external verifier
  • Work with Marketing and Client Service team to ensure prompt, accurate performance information for consultant databases, client requests and questionnaires
  • Assist/track the completion of internal deadlines for composite maintenance/distribution
  • Support RFP process and Marketing trips to Australia, Japan, and Europe by providing custom performance in requested currencies
  • Calculate performance for simulated strategies
  • Notify management, compliance, and marketing of any composite concerns
  • Ensure composite due diligence, review and document as required
  • Ensure policies, procedures, and disclosures are updated and reviewed as appropriate
  • Assist and train other Performance Analysts as needed
  • Oversee special requests as necessary

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s Degree in Mathematics, Finance, Economics, or another financial related degree
  • At least 3 years of experience in performance measurement (or a similar role within investment operations or accounting) with an asset management firm or large custodial bank
  • Prior knowledge of BARRA, STATPRO, FACTSET, GIPS, DSTi, Excel, Bloomberg, Reuters desired
  • CFA or CIPM, or demonstrated progress towards one, is a plus
  • Must be well organized, flexible, able to work independently and in a team environment
  • Extremely strong analytical skills, attention to detail and quality
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ills with some prior service experience
  • A strong ability to multi-task and work well under pressure in a fast-paced environment
  • Demonstrate high commitment to meeting deadlines and exceeding expectations
